Easy Ways to Incorporate The Holiday Season into Your Event
![](https://static.wixstatic.com/media/2caeba_7fa46e1f34e3457ab443017804098e47.jpg/v1/fill/w_572,h_423,al_c,q_80,enc_auto/2caeba_7fa46e1f34e3457ab443017804098e47.jpg)
With the holiday season in full swing, you may be looking to incorporate the festive spirit into your upcoming event or even at your wedding.
It's not too late to bring the holiday feeling to life through your party with these simple yet seasonal ideas:
Through Food:
Serve everyone's winter and holiday season favorites throughout your affair!
Think warm egg nog, apple cider, mini bowls of chili and potato pancakes (with applesauce!) during the cocktail hour and/or reception.
For dessert, consider mugs of hot chocolate with marshmallows and the forever simple classic, cookies with milk.
Don't forget about s'mores though! S'mores are a year round festive favorite; consider a s'mores station for your guests to get all toasty with marshmallows and melting chocolate, building their own warm and delicious s'mores creations.
Through Music:
Incorporate background instrumental holiday music throughout your cocktail hour with or even without the vocals.
Through Color:
Make use of red and green in your color scheme to make the holiday season come to life.
Red is such a strong color statement and ignites the feelings of the holiday season especially when accented with green.
